ST. LOUIS – Friday is the 70th anniversary of the allied invasion of Normandy, France. It's known as D-Day, and it's being remembered all around the world, including the National Churchill Museum on the campus of Westminster College in Fulton, Missouri.

A special exhibit on D-Day is on display at the museum through July 20. There's also a sculpture of the largest contiguous piece of the Berlin Wall in North America at the museum on permanent display.

RELATED:Continuing coverage of D-Day

Earle Harbison is a member of the board of governor for the National Churchill Museum, among dozens of other distinctions. He joined First @ 4 Friday to talk about the exhibit.

Click the video player above to watch the interview.